flap




flap - noun

  • any broad thin and limber covering attached at one edge; hangs loose or projects freely
  • an excited state of agitation
  • the motion made by flapping up and down
  • a movable piece of tissue partly connected to the body
  • a movable airfoil that is part of an aircraft wing; used to increase lift or drag

  • flap - verb

    • move in a wavy pattern or with a rising and falling motion
    • move noisily
    • move with a thrashing motion
    • move with a flapping motion
    • make a fuss; be agitated
    • pronounce with a flap, of alveolar sounds
